…In his budget speech to lawmakers, Corbett said, “This budget sorts the must-haves from the nice-to-haves.”

We don’t think of a quality education as being merely nice to have. In the global economy, it’s vital for maintaining competitiveness. Gov. Ed Rendell recognized this, supported it, and the improvement in test scores reflected it. But Corbett shifted money from education to pay increased expenditures on state pensions and debts.

Meanwhile, he adamantly opposes levying a severance tax – which other gas-producing states have – on natural gas production from the Marcellus Shale. According to Rep. Greg Vitali, Delaware County, the tax could generate an estimated $245 million in fiscal year 2011-12 and almost $570 million by 2015…
